28.02.2025Spring Mountains Through Trump's Wall

State media coordinated extensive coverage of Xi's spring agenda focusing on the Daliang Mountains region, continuing previous days' rural development narrative. The morning saw unified messaging about party training programs and economic achievements, including 2024 national income figures.

By midday, Trump's announcement of additional 10% tariffs on Chinese goods shifted coverage focus, with markets responding negatively. The Politburo meeting to discuss the government work report received synchronized coverage across state outlets, maintaining previous days' agricultural security themes.

Evening developments centered on Xi's meeting with Russian Security Council Secretary Shoigu and discussions of a potential WWII anniversary military parade with Putin's attendance. Reports of thorium discoveries and their energy implications emerged, while Hong Kong media covered local policy changes regarding reproductive services and sports betting regulations.

10:53Two Sessions Through Uyghur Return

The newspapers report extensive coverage of the Two Sessions preview, focusing on population concerns, employment, and manufacturing goals (BBC Chinese). State media coordinates messaging on rural revitalization across multiple outlets (CCTV, People's Daily, Xinhua), while new statistics show 2024 national income at 133.9 trillion yuan (China Economic Net). International coverage highlights Thailand's deportation of 40 Uyghurs to China (CDT, VOA Chinese), despite human rights organizations' objections.
